The Managing Director, Federal Housing Authority, FHA, Rt Honorable Oyetunde Olubunmi Ojo said the idea of proliferation of structures with commercial background in it’s Estates across the country is to ensure mass employment, conducive environment for the populace under the Renewed Hope Agenda, RHA of President Bola Ahmed Tinubu.
Ojo made this remark in Abuja at the commissioning of the tallest mall in the country built by the agency on Tuesday.
He said the determination of President Bola Ahmed Tinubu under the Renewed Hope Agenda is to continue to providing an enabling environment in all areas , including thqt of Housing , urging the people to be patient with the present administration.
The Managing Director, Chief Executive Officer, maintained that the cooperation of staff , contractors and stakeholders of the Authority has contributed greatly to the success story in recent times.

The project according to Ojo was completed by the present leadership of FHA, under the Public Private Partnerships, PPP, less than two years in office and record time .
The new mall with four story building included 59 lock up shops , Pent House with 600 sitting space , a lounge with two lifts , a stand by Generator, others are a Bore hole , Escalator,ample parking space , additional parking space by the shoulder of the road for patronage.
The structure was constructed by Horizon construction Limited, a PPP arrangements, modern in recent times.
